Hg's 3-Cheese Bacon-Apple-Bella Frittata - Ww Points = 3

From Hungry Girl - "Mushrooms, Swiss cheese, bacon, and apples?! This slightly sweet frittata is so good, you'll want to add it into regular rotation!" PER SERVING (1/4th of frittata, 1 large slice): 150 calories, 2.25g fat, 485mg sodium, 12.5g carbs, 1.5g fiber, 6.5g sugars, 18.5g protein — POINTS. value 3*

SERVES 4 , 1 large frittata (change servings and units)

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 cups liquid egg substitute (like Egg Beaters Original)
  • 2 tablespoons fat-free non-dairy liquid coffee creamer (like Coffee-mate Original Fat Free)
  • 2 slices reduced-fat swiss cheese, chopped
  • 1/2 cup fat-free cheddar cheese, shredded
  • 2 slices turkey bacon, extra lean (like the kind by Jennie-O)
  • 1 cup mushroom, portabellos, chopped
  • 1 large fuji apple, finely chopped
  • 1 tablespoon reduced-fat parmesan cheese, grated

Directions

  1. 1
    Preheat broiler.
  2. 2
    In a medium bowl, combine egg substitute and creamer. Whisk together for 1 minute. Add Swiss cheese and cheddar cheese. Set aside.
  3. 3
    Bring a large oven-safe pan sprayed with nonstick spray to medium heat on the stove. (If you're not sure if the handle of your pan is oven-safe, wrap the handle with aluminum foil before heating the pan.)
  4. 4
    Add bacon and mushrooms, and cook until bacon is slightly crispy and mushrooms begin to soften, about 3 - 5 minutes.
  5. 5
    Add apple and continue to cook until softened, about 2 minutes.
  6. 6
    Pour egg mixture into the pan, and tilt pan back and forth to ensure egg mixture is evenly distributed. Make sure cheese is evenly distributed, as well. If needed, run a spatula along the sides of the pan to help egg to flow underneath the bacon, mushrooms, and apple. Cook for 2 minutes, and then remove from heat.
  7. 7
    Sprinkle Parm-style topping evenly on top of the frittata. Place under the broiler. Allow to cook for about 4 minutes, until the egg has puffed up and the mixture is set.
  8. 8
    Allow to cool, and then cut into quarters. (Frittata may look runny, but it's just all the cheese oozing out!) Enjoy!
